Talia hit Downtown just a few weeks ago and has already become one of my favorite happy hour destinations, thanks in large part to three words: Prosecco on tap! I’ve had the opportunity to sample some of their small bites, including the divine cheese plate, and their unique pizza – the crust is something of a cross between pie and a traditional crust – and is incredibly addictive. But I hadn’t yet delved into the menu until I met a friend for lunch this week.
Since the full restaurant name is Talia Cucina & Rosticceria, I thought it smart to try one of their standout roasted meat items. I’d been hearing a lot about their porcetta (a stuffed pork roast) and decided to give the sandwich a try. It was served on a hearty, crusty loaf of bread, along with ricotta-rapini spread and charred cippolini onions. It was absolutely delicious. I’m already eyeing-up the open faced short rib sandwich for my next visit! Talia is a beautiful addition to the Downtown restaurant scene.
